Group 1: Investment Trends in Embodied Intelligence - The investment frenzy in the embodied intelligence sector has reached a boiling point, with four companies announcing new funding rounds totaling nearly 2.6 billion RMB, with individual amounts exceeding 1 billion RMB [1] - In the first five months of 2025, there were 114 investment events in China's embodied intelligence sector, with total financing exceeding 23 billion RMB, surpassing the total for the entire previous year [1] Group 2: Strategic Acquisition by Zhiyuan Robotics - Zhiyuan Robotics announced a strategic acquisition of over 63% controlling stake in Upwind New Materials for approximately 2.1 billion RMB, causing a significant market reaction [2][4] - The acquisition was structured in two steps: an agreement to acquire 29.99% of shares and a partial tender offer to increase ownership to 66.99% [5][6] Group 3: Implications of the Acquisition - The acquisition allows Zhiyuan Robotics to bypass traditional IPO routes, simplifying the approval process and providing a direct channel to public capital markets [6][15] - This move offers early investors an exit strategy, enhancing their confidence in Zhiyuan's future prospects [16] - The acquisition paves the way for future industry integration and operational flexibility, allowing Zhiyuan to leverage its position for further growth [17] Group 4: Company Background and Leadership - Zhiyuan Robotics is led by co-founder and CTO Peng Zhihui, known for his innovative projects, while Deng Taihua, a former Huawei executive, plays a crucial role in the company's strategic direction [8][12] - The company has rapidly developed a range of robotic products and platforms, showcasing its ambition to become a foundational technology provider in the robotics sector [12][14] Group 5: Market Dynamics and Future Outlook - The robotics industry is transitioning from a focus on physical capabilities to the integration of advanced AI models, with Zhiyuan's GO-1 model positioned as a key player in this shift [14] - The current market demands practical applications of robotics in real-world environments, making Zhiyuan's acquisition a strategic move to accelerate its maturity and commercial viability [14][19]

机器人数据仿真专家 20250521 摘要 VLA 仿真在机器人感知深度学习中应用广泛,但在真实场景迁移效果差, 主要受限于图像真实感和物理参数模拟的挑战,现阶段更适用于算法原 型验证。 机器人训练中,传感器仿真、物理交互和场景重建是常用的数据生成方 法,但高逼真图像生成和精确物理参数模拟仍是难题,限制了模型在真 实世界的泛化能力。 仿真器在机器人训练中优势明显,尤其在电信号仿真方面,但感知层面 的数据分布差异导致环境交互效果不佳,仿真可迁移性取决于任务的数 据分布差距。 通过观看视频训练自动驾驶系统和机器人面临模态差异和重建精度问题, 难以实现完整动作或任务流的学习,视觉语言规划可作为辅助手段。 当前主流数据采集及训练方式依赖真实量产数据闭环,机器人领域则依 赖仿真器,但仿真数据训练的模型在真实世界中泛化性较差。 数据而非模型是当前主要挑战,硬件不统一和数量不足导致数据量少且 质量参差,跨本体数据运用受限,需标准化硬件尺寸和旋转比例以提高 数据利用效率。 人形机器人在工业场景中的价值在于通用性,而非精细化操作,通过解 耦方式采集数据,标准化传感器并解耦本体,可确保数据的共用性。 Q&A 仿真数据在机器人任务 ...

差异化的定位和全栈化的生态能力,是智元眼下的"王牌"。 智元又开启了新一轮的商业化试水。 5月21日,在智元机器人灵犀X2上线官网招募合作伙伴的前一天,第一财经记者专访了智元灵犀业务部总裁魏强,了 解到了X2"活人感"背后主动交互、灵活化、智能化设计意图。相比科研教育场景,X2这次直接瞄准了更"新"的机器人 文娱商业、展厅讲解等场景,试图通过多模态主动交互、及二次开发生态撬动上述商业化场景,推动人形机器人 从"实验室展品"向"场景化工具"跨越。 正如魏强所说,完成商业化闭环的第一步是踏入商业场景。业内人士指出能否在文娱、展厅等场景中积累有效数据并 反哺技术迭代,将决定其商业化成败。此外,持续的工程化迭代能力,也将成为智元在未来市场竞争中需要反复打磨 的部分。 "活人感"十足 生命感,是魏强在介绍灵犀X2机器人的时候,频繁提及的字眼。 X2的生命力来源于它的硬件设置以及软件交互。从外表上看,X2身高1.3米左右,和一个9岁的小朋友差不多。X2通 体以白色调为主,头部、脚部和关节处的线条较为圆润。全身包含25-31个自由度,其中,2个头部自由度的设计,意 味着X2可以实现点头摇头、头随身动的动作。 从受控场景到开 ...
